Lupin legal head Vivek Mittal joins Danaher corp as regional counsel

Lupin Limited head legal Dr Vivek Mittal has joined Danaher Corporation Diagnostics Platform as its regional counsel for the Middle East, Turkey, Africa and India, effective 22 September.

A 1999 law graduate and 2002-qualified company secretary Mittal has more than 17 years of experience working in-house in the legal departments of various companies across sectors such as pharmaceuticals, retail, liquor, NBFC and manufacturing.

He had previously worked at Mount Shivalik Industries, Caparo India Operations, Indiabulls, Radico Khaitan and Reliance before joining Mumbai-based transational pharmaceutical company Lupin in 2009.

He commented: “I have been at Lupin for the last 8 years. After 8 years things go into autopilot mode so this is like starting from scratch again. There are new challenges, and entirely different business model, a new company.

“I thought it will be a good challenge. Also, multinational companies and how they work - will be a new learning experience. At Lupin after a certain point of time one got to see only new issues but a not a new style of working.”

The Danaher Corporation is a US science and technology innovator with its headquarters in Washington DC. Its products are concentrated in the fields of design, manufacturing, and marketing of industrial and consumer products. It operates in four segments: test & measurement, dental, environmental, and life science & diagnostics.

Mittal said that he would be based in Mumbai and would be responsible for providing leadership, guidance, direction and assistance on various legal, regulatory, compliance and business matters in the Middle East, Turkey, Africa and India for the Danaher Diagnostics Platform (DDP).

As of now, the Danaher Diagnostics Platform consists of five companies: Beckman Coulter, Cepheid, Leica Biosystems, Hemocue and Radiometer Medical, he added.

Mittal currently has the support of one other lawyer in the legal division under him, but said his mandate was to grow the legal team as the business grows.

He will be replacing Danaher’s Switzerland-based regional counsel Hazel Polka.

The three divisions of Danaher other than the diagnostics platform are looked after in India and South East Asia by its general counsel (GC) - ILS Pune 2001 alumnus Sachin Kulkarni - who joined the company in March. Kulkarni was previously head legal for the middle east divisions of Novartis company Alcon, before Danaher.

Danaher India’s last reported revenue stood at $460m, and the company had set a target of $1bn by 2017 when it completes a decade of operations in India.
